GV 03.02

Z Hotelové systémy - Wiki
Skočit na navigaci Skočit na vyhledávání

<viewsecurity consultant />

Update z nižších verzií

Zatiaľ bolo počas testov vyupdatovaných len málo zákazníckych dát, preto odporúčam aspoň spočiatku odskúšať každé dáta. Ak na to nemáte priestor, kľudne pomôžem.

Všeobecne platí, že nie je potrebný žiadny medziupdate, ale pre všetky verzie nižšie ako GV_02.08 je vhodné update vyskúšať.

Nová java7

  • celé BlueGastro začalo využívať javu7
  • štandardný adresár, kde budeme mať javu je jre7, podrobné štruktúry sú popísané nižšie
    • DatalockHotel\Java\jre7
    • DatalockHote\SystemBlueGastro\BlueGastro\ClientTouchDesk\jre7
    • DatalockHote\SystemBlueGastro\BlueGastro\Kasa\jre7

Info.png Java nie je v zipku s updateom, je potrebné dotiahnuť ju osobitne z: ftp:/produkty/hotelove_systemy/bluegastro/_VerziaBlueGastro/GV_03.01/jre7. Ide o 32 bitovú javu. Na server sa kopíruje jre7-server-win32.zip!!! ak sa na server nahrá iba jre7.zip, server pôjde, no na BGM nepôjdu štatistické zostavy. Pre 64 bitové inštalácie pokračujte v čítaní.

Upratanie adresára DlAppserver

  • v nových verziách sú inak umiestnené všetky knižnice, ktoré doteraz boli v DlAppserver/Libs/kopec adresárov
  • z osobnej skúsenosti pre udržanie poriadku odporúčam vymazať celý adresár Libs tak, aby zostal prázdny a až potom spraviť update. Inak nám tam zostáva taký bordel, že sa v tom ani divá sviňa nevyzná.

ClientTouchCashDesk

Warn.png vzhľadom na zmenu javy v TCD je potrebné túto javu dostať na jednotlivé pokladne. Updater to zvláda sám, ALE pred spustením TCD na jednotlivých pokladniach, je NUTNÉ novú javu nakopírovať do adresára ClientTouchCAshDesk na serveri - toto je ozaj najdôležitejší krok.

V blízkej budúcnosti dorobíme aj úpravu na kontrolu prítomnosti javy7 na serveri.

Skúšobný update TCD zo starej verzie je vhodné vyskúšať po každom update na novšiu verziu - tj. počas validácie by ste to mali odskúšať čo najčastejšie.

Vymazanie nepoužívaných klientov

Kedže už niektorí klienti nadobro skončili, je vhodné vykonať upratanie u zákazníkov.S pokojom v duši môžete vymazať nasledovné adresáre:

  • BlueRetail - modrá retailová pokladňa
  • ClientCash - zelená Delphi pokladňa
  • ClientPdaCashDesk - pda verzia TouchCashDesk pokladne

Komunikácia Horec a BlueGastro

Warn.png - nové BlueGastro už nepodporuje komunikáciu cez interný Tomcat. Hoci v settings.xml máte toto nastavenie zapnuté, komunikácia nepôjde. Po update je nutné nastaviť komunikáciu cez externý Tomcat - návod nájdete na tejto stránke.

64 bitové verzie

Pre 64 bitové inštalácie je potrebná výmena wrapper.exe. POZOR - kedže sa začala používať java7 aj wrapper je nový. StanoM poctivo vygooglit a pripravil na ftp:/produkty/hotelove_systemy/bluegastro/_VerziaBlueGastro/GV_03.02/pre 64 bit/

Samozrejme pre aplikačný server je potrebná aj 64 bitová java, ktorá je dostupná na ftp:/produkty/hotelove_systemy/bluegastro/_VerziaBlueGastro/GV_03.02/pre 64 bit/

Nekorektné updaty na postgres

Tento problem stale pretrvava... Updaty verzie sice prejdu v poriadku, v logu nie je ziadna chyba, no aj tak sa nevytvoria stlpce v temporarnych tabulkach. Nizsie su spomenute uz tri updaty, ktore potencialne mozu robit problem - zatial u 99% zakaznikov.

  • na posgres sa moze stat, ze neprejde 02.07.052a update - nepadne na chybe

treba skontrolovat, ci existuje stlpec KP_PRACOVNY_UCET_POLOZKA.PUP_VAT_ID, ak nie treba pustit alter manualne, commit a refresh

alter table KP_PRACOVNY_UCET_POLOZKA add PUP_VAT_ID number(10) default -1 not null; 
  • na posgres sa moze stat, ze neprejde 02.08.024a update - nepadne na chybe

treba skontrolovat, ci existuje stlpec KP_PRACOVNY_UCET_POLOZKA.PUP_NAME_EXTRA, ak nie treba pustit alter manualne, commit a refresh

alter table KP_PRACOVNY_UCET_POLOZKA add PUP_NAME_EXTRA varchar2(200); 
  • na posgres sa moze stat, ze neprejde 02.09.006a update - nepadne na chybe

treba skontrolovat, ci existuje stlpec KP_PRACOVNY_UCET_POLOZKA.PUP_PRICE_LEVEL_ALTERNATIVE, ak nie treba pustit alter manualne, commit a refresh

alter table KP_PRACOVNY_UCET_POLOZKA add PUP_PRICE_LEVEL_ALTERNATIVE char(1) default 'F' not null;

Update z nižšej verzie ako je GV_02.08 - OFFLINE prevadzky
Pri update je nutné reinicializovať všetky lokálne prevádzky!!!!! Inak to nepôjde - rušia sa countre, transformujú sa hodnoty a/n na T/F a kopa ďalších vecí.

GV_03.02.32

Info.png FTP - 26.08.2014 15:50

  • verziu zatiaľ odporúčam len zákazníkom, ktorí ju potrebujú kvôli Kassandre príp. kvôli Kase. Nesmie ísť do Bešeňovej.

Kompatibilita

Replic

  • aj nový Replic potrebuje javu7. Je možné použiť tú istú, ktorá je určená pre aplikačný server BlueGastro.
  • pre offline prevádzky na verzii GV_03.02.15 je potrebný Replic-2.1. Dostupný na ftp:/produkty/hotelove_systemy/bluegastro/VerziaReplic/

Kassandra

  • verzia 1_10_build_20140826_1523 - k dispozícii na http://www.hotelovesystemy.sk/kassandra/Kassandra.apk, o pár hodín bude aj na google play
  • ostatné veci potrebné pre Kassandru sú na ftp bud vo všeobecnom adresári ftp:/produkty/hotelove_systemy/bluegastro/Aplikacie/Kassandra/ alebo priamo v adresári aktuálneho buildu


Verzia NESMIE ísť k zákazníkom

  • Warn.pngktorí majú Zelenú kasu a BlueRetail a miniGastro - max GV_02.08.65 - Zelená kasa a BlueRetail už definitívne skončili. Ak im to niekto nasadí, bohužiaľ už nie je cesty späť, zákazníka treba len premigrovať na TCD...
  • zatiaľ nesmie ísť takmer žiadnemu zákazníkovi, ktorý má ľubovolný externý systém okrem Horca.
  • takisto by nemala ísť vôbec do Čiech - okrem problému s červenými účtami nie je vôbec otestované správanie na českých dátach.
  • pre každého zákazníka, ktorého bude potrebné updatovať odporúčam prezistiť, či nevyužíva nejakú špeciálnu feature systému. Ak áno, teba dať vedieť a vyskúšame.
  • verzia 03.01, ktorá je okrem Kassandra úprav priamym predchodcom tejto verzie je úspešne nasadená v GINO Paradise už niekoľko mesiacov.

Zmeny oproti GV_03.02.31 a nižším

  • kedže verzia stále nie je oficiálne uvolnená pre všetkých zákazníkov, nejdem zatiaľ popisovať všetky zmeny vo verziách...bolo by to na dlho. Zoznam opráv a nových vecí bude pribúdať postupne.